Eagle Crest has been collaborating with the Mwebaza Foundation to support a school in Uganda. We are working on supporting the building of the school. We have used Skype, letter writing and fund raising to support the school.

GlobalMindEd is non-profit education and research organization located in Denver with the purpose of supporting first generation to college students and at risk and low income students in K-12 to support them to succeed through career readiness programs. They also host a global education conference that support the Sustainable Development Goals.

Colorin Colorado is an excellent resource for teaching ELL students and also to learn about education support for Spanish speaking students. Colorín Colorado is a national multimedia project that offers a wealth of bilingual, research-based information, activities, and advice for educators and families of English language learners (ELLs).
